SQL Server Database Administrator (DBA)
Msm Technology, Llc
5 hours ago
•No application
About
- Description
- As a SQL Server Database Administrator, you will be responsible for managing and optimizing on-premises SQL databases that support web applications. Your role will ensure high performance, availability, security, and sustainability of database systems through proactive maintenance and strategic planning.
Key Responsibilities
- Database Management & Maintenance
- Configure, install, upgrade, and maintain Microsoft SQL Server databases in a production environment.
- Monitor database performance and conduct tuning procedures to ensure optimal operation.
- Create and manage scheduled jobs, data extracts, refreshes, loads, and replication processes.
- Performance, Availability & Security
- Ensure high levels of database performance, availability, and data integrity.
- Implement and manage high availability solutions such as Always On and SQL clustering.
- Apply Transparent Data Encryption (TDE) and manage encrypted database backups and restores.
- Replication & Automation
- Develop and implement merge and transactional replication strategies.
- Automate routine database tasks to improve efficiency and reduce manual intervention.
- Troubleshooting & Optimization
- Diagnose and resolve issues related to performance, blocking/deadlocks, replication, connectivity, and security.
- Perform data modeling, query optimization, and analysis of customer-provided data.
- Reporting & Analysis
- Write SQL queries and reports using existing data.
- Create and update records based on business requirements.
- Governance & Documentation
- Develop and enforce database policies and procedures to maintain system integrity and compliance.
- Maintain documentation for database configurations, processes, and troubleshooting steps.
- Requirements
- Technical Expertise
- 5+ years of experience with Microsoft SQL Server in application support or development environments.
- Strong proficiency in SQL Server 2016 and newer versions.
- Deep understanding of database structures, principles, and best practices.
- Skilled in T-SQL including indexes, triggers, functions, stored procedures, and packages.
- Experience with SQL Server replication (merge and transactional).
- Familiarity with SSAS (Analysis Services), SSIS (Integration Services), and SSRS (Reporting Services).
- Proficient in Windows Server operating systems.
- Security & Availability
- Hands-on experience with Transparent Data Encryption (TDE).
- Strong knowledge of backup strategies, restore procedures, and recovery models.
- Experience implementing high availability solutions (Always On, clustering).
- Soft Skills & Collaboration
- Excellent communication and interpersonal skills for client interaction.
- Strong analytical and problem-solving abilities.
- Ability to work effectively in agile, cross-functional development teams.
- Certifications & Clearance
- SQL Server certification.
- CompTIA Security+ certification.
- Must hold an ACTIVE Secret Clearance or higher.




